Football Recruit Review: Josh Downs


Four-star recruit from North Gwinnett, GA is not only a great football player, but also a perfect fit for the North Carolina offense. Despite a small frame of 5’10” and 165 pounds, Downs proved to be one of the most electrifying athletes in the country. As a junior in high school he ran a 4.47 in the 40-yard dash and jumped 42 inches in the vertical. (All Tar Heels)
